74 self._run_test_generate_all_impls_on_last_layer( |
74 self._run_test_generate_all_impls_on_last_layer( |
75 workdir = 'temp/gen_ll1', |
75 workdir = 'temp/gen_ll1', |
76 project = project_dir, |
76 project = project_dir, |
77 expected = os.path.join(ROOT_PATH, 'testdata/generate/expected_last_layer'), |
77 expected = os.path.join(ROOT_PATH, 'testdata/generate/expected_last_layer'), |
78 args = '--layer -1', |
78 args = '--layer -1', |
79 linux_ignores = ['anim1.mbm', 'anim2.mif', '20000000.txt', '10207114', 'themepackage.mbm', 'themepackage.mif', '12340001', '12340002']) |
79 linux_ignores = ['anim1.mbm', 'anim2.mif', '20000000.txt', '10207114', 'themepackage.mbm', 'themepackage.mif', '12340001', '12340002', 'resource']) |
80 |
80 |
81 def test_generate_all_impls_target_rofs2_file_storage(self): |
81 def test_generate_all_impls_target_rofs2_file_storage(self): |
82 project_dir = os.path.join(ROOT_PATH, "testdata/generate/project") |
82 project_dir = os.path.join(ROOT_PATH, "testdata/generate/project") |
83 self.assert_exists_and_contains_something(project_dir) |
83 self.assert_exists_and_contains_something(project_dir) |
84 self._run_test_generate_all_impls_on_last_layer( |
84 self._run_test_generate_all_impls_on_last_layer( |
99 self._run_test_generate_all_impls_on_last_layer( |
99 self._run_test_generate_all_impls_on_last_layer( |
100 workdir = 'temp/gen_ll2', |
100 workdir = 'temp/gen_ll2', |
101 project = project_zip, |
101 project = project_zip, |
102 expected = os.path.join(ROOT_PATH, 'testdata/generate/expected_last_layer'), |
102 expected = os.path.join(ROOT_PATH, 'testdata/generate/expected_last_layer'), |
103 args = '--layer -1', |
103 args = '--layer -1', |
104 linux_ignores = ['anim1.mbm', 'anim2.mif', '20000000.txt', '10207114', 'themepackage.mbm', 'themepackage.mif', '12340001', '12340002' ]) |
104 linux_ignores = ['anim1.mbm', 'anim2.mif', '20000000.txt', '10207114', 'themepackage.mbm', 'themepackage.mif', '12340001', '12340002', 'resource' ]) |
105 |
105 |
106 def _run_test_generate_all_impls_on_last_layer(self, workdir, project, expected, args='', linux_ignores=[]): |
106 def _run_test_generate_all_impls_on_last_layer(self, workdir, project, expected, args='', linux_ignores=[]): |
107 # Create a temp workdir and go there to run the test |
107 # Create a temp workdir and go there to run the test |
108 orig_workdir = os.getcwd() |
108 orig_workdir = os.getcwd() |
109 workdir = self._prepare_workdir(workdir) |
109 workdir = self._prepare_workdir(workdir) |